Explore the Church of St. Joseph in Rzeszow

The Church of St. Joseph is a prominent religious site in Rzeszów, Poland, known for its architecture and historical importance.

Founded in the early 20th century, the church is designed in the Neo-Gothic style. It was established by local Catholic parishioners to address the spiritual needs of the growing community. Architectural highlights include its tall spires and intricate stained glass windows, which add to its cultural value.
